Your bedroom is your sanctuary, so it stands to reason that you would want it to have a pleasing look. When styling this room, there are a few decorating rules to remember in order to attain the desired outcome. First, your bedding is perhaps one of the most influential parts of your bedroom. This is probably where your principle color preferences will come from. When searching for bedding, remember to choose a theme that is meaningful to you. Are you a fan of vibrant hues? Get that richly-hued duvet! Do you favor intricate designs? Toss in some zigzags! Also, remember that your bedding can include several layers. You aren’t forced to settle for a single hue or texture. Mix a couple of comforters on your bed or place a textured quilt at the end of your bed for a bit of charm. Your pillows are also a crucial element of your design scheme. They present the final touch to your bed. Experiment with materials and textures to see what layouts you design! Your bedroom elements also include draperies. Whether you choose solids or a lot of colors, select panels that are more dense to block sunshine when you are sleeping. Wall decor can offer visual appeal and personality to your bedroom. A favored placement for it is just higher than the headboard. In this location, artwork usually acts as the focal piece of the room. Just be sure that your comforter and the decor complement each other in theme and in hue. Decor accents are the last elements in your bedroom’s design. Play around with a variety of finishes such as metal or ceramic. Clocks, flowers, and pottery are all wonderful options that can add a bit of character to your bedroom as well. Too Small & Too Somber
If you possess a compact bedroom, ensure that your more prominent shade is not too somber. Choosing a principal heavy shade for a compact room is a huge mistake! Somber hues can immediately make spaces appear smaller because they prevent natural light from bouncing off the walls. Lighter hues will permit light to circulate through the room, thereby generating a more comfortable area.
